hello, i requested a btc cashout that says "Support confirmation required". Would like my btc before the byteball airdrop, please process asap its been sitting like that for hours.
Most of the funds are stored in cold wallets for security purposes. The rest of the funds are kept in hot wallets for fast withdrawals. Large withdrawals can be delayed for a day, because we need to transfer funds from cold to hot wallets.
Your withdrawal was processed.

Will you be banning Belgian IP addresses too? AFAIK Belgian law also prohibits unlicensed casino's (unlicensed in Belgium) to offer their services to Belgian citizens.
That could be the case but it is least of their government's concerns.As far as I know they're okay with it only under one condition, the main restriction lies in minimal age limits to enter premises or to participate in gambling activities.
There are more requirements to be allowed to open up online gambling services to Belgian citizens. This site sums up the gist of it, though it's not an official website: https://www.gambling.com/country-overviews/belgiumBelgium manages this balancing act largely thanks to the introduction of the 2009 Gambling Act, which officially made them one and the same. In order for a company to provide an online gambling service in the country, such as online casinos, they must also possess a licence for a physical, brick-and-mortar operation. The government has kept a limit on the licences that can be granted, which makes it particularly difficult for new countries to comply with these restrictions. However, there are ways to circumnavigate these laws, as the case of bwin.party highlighted. Initially black-listed for being online only, the company was later granted a licence by partnering with the Belgian based Casino Kursaal Oostende NV. This source is a bit more thrustworthy: https://iclg.com/practice-areas/gambling/gambling-2017/belgium 3.1: Does the law restrict, permit or prohibit certain online activity and, if so, how? Online activity is restricted, in the sense that a licence is required, and the required licences can only be acquired if the applicant can link his online activities to a ‘real life’ establishment that has the appropriate licence. I could also give you an excerpt of the Belgian book of law, but it's only available in Dutch, French or German. You won't get BCC if you have BTC in exchanges/casinos, or will you?
Many exchanges declared that they will distribute BCC to their customers, but in terms of gambling sites - that's unlikely to happen. Then again, if you hold significant balance, you could get in touch with site operator and ask them nicely whether you could get your share of BCC, if they value you as an investor/user, then there's a big chance you'll get paid. Quote from Crypto-Games.net We are going to pay out BCC to investors and players. Here’s the details how: Every user with a total amount (active balance + investment) of more than 0.01 BTC on their account will be eligible to claim their BCC. At the point of the fork, we’ll create a snapshot of user balances and everyone will receive the equivalent to their BTC balance in BCC.
